Quarterly Planning Note — Closure of the Dellbrook Office

Quick update for the board: we're winding down the Dellbrook satellite office by end of quarter. Only six staff are affected; all have been offered remote roles or relocation to Fenholt. Savings land around the figure flagged in March. The confidential planning note follows below.

board note of bajop-yajef: Only 34 of the 148 pilot accounts renewed Casox, so a churn review is set for November 23. Praionek Systems is in early talks to buy Oliathix Logistics for about $8.7 million.

### Action Item: Guardrails for Pricing Experiments

Quick context since you're new: our ticket-pricing experiment on Seatwhistle drifted way past the intended discount band because nobody capped the multiplier. Oops. Your job is to wire up the guardrail module so future experiments clamp prices before checkout, not after. Dana already sketched the bounds logic; you just need to hook it in. Start from these tuning constants.

tuning table, kawep-tawif:
CAPS = {
    "olidor": 80,
    "belion": 7,
    "quenys": 225,
    "druox": 839,
    "fraath": 482,
}

Welcome aboard the Lintelwood localization project. When adapting date formats for the Verda regions, always pull patterns from the Calendrix library rather than hardcoding them; day-month ordering and separator characters vary by locale, and manual strings have caused rendering bugs before. Test every format against the sample matrix in the contractor wiki, and flag ambiguous two-digit years to your reviewer. To unlock the localization test vault, enter the recovery passphrase printed below.

strongbox words: druath-quenael

## Runbook: Farewheel Pricing Experiment

The Farewheel dynamic ticket-pricing experiment runs in cohort `fare-b2`. If customers report price flicker, first confirm the experiment flag `FW_EXP_PRICING=on` and that cache TTL is 60 seconds. To disable the experiment entirely, flip the flag to `off` and flush the quote cache. Reporting calls to the experiment service require a credential, added on the next line of the env file.

secret setting of bagag-kajof: RELAY_SECRET8=d9a517d5